- Intra-assay Precision (Precision within an assay) Three samples of known concentration were tested twenty times on one plate to assess intra-assay precision.
- Inter-assay Precision (Precision between assays)Three samples of known concentration were tested six times on one plate to assess intra-assay precision.
The spike recovery was evaluated by spiking 3 levels of human MICB into health human serum sample. The un-spiked serum was used as blank in this experiment.
The recovery ranged from 84% to 108% with an overall mean recovery of 96%.
